Transaction 93865f692b7d5914d0b297441c4e39123edf9643497c0225d585372897cf89eb
1 Input
2 Outputs
- 93865f692b7d5914d0b297441c4e39123edf9643497c0225d585372897cf89eb:0
- 93865f692b7d5914d0b297441c4e39123edf9643497c0225d585372897cf89eb:1
value 237904
address 18sNoJqizDhqPF8JEPKKN2wPc4xNH4naVD
value 14600731
address 1ECNUaLhL4N3S2nNFmro96S58CS7Y5hKwH